Cirque du Soleil announces additional show in Tallinn

Due to high demand for tickets, Cirque du Soleil has announced an additional show in Tallinn on Sunday, June 4 at 1 pm. This extra matinee performance is perfect for families with children. In total, Cirque du Soleil will now perform their popular OVO show 6 times between June 1 and 4.
Earlier this month, the world’s most famous circus, Cirque du Soleil, announced they would be performing 5 shows at the Unibet Arena in Tallinn between June 1 and 4. However, due to high demand for tickets, they have now announced an additional performance of their popular OVO show on Sunday, June 4 at 1 pm. This early afternoon showing is perfect for families with children.
OVO is Cirque du Soleil’s first and only show in which all of the characters are insects, including crickets, grasshoppers, scarabs, butterflies, red ants, fleas, locusts, dragonflies, spiders, flies, ladybirds, beetles, cockroaches, mosquitoes and worms. In the show, more than 100 performers from over 25 countries will perform a variety of acrobatic tricks, against the backdrop of beautiful music and elaborate costumes.
